On 4/25/05, Bill Owens <[EMAIL PROTECTED]> wrote:The record wind speed, IIRC, is 179 mph. The road from the nature museum to
the summit is closed during periods of high wind, snow and ice. I've been
on the summit with winds exceeding 70 mph. No fun! The reason for the
extreme wind speeds appears to be that the rock formations running more or
less E-W tend to funnel the wind into the summit parking lot.
